Grilled Dark Chocolate Sandwich
Both simpler and more decadent than a chocolate croissant, a grilled chocolate sandwich is a marriage of bread and chocolate in which the two components are evenly matched.
Ingredients
-
¼ cup fat-free evaporated milk
-
3 ounces bittersweet chocolate, finely chopped
-
1 ½ tablespoons butter, softened
-
8 slices thin whole-wheat or white sandwich bread
-
3 tablespoons bittersweet or semisweet chocolate chips
-
2 tablespoons chopped toasted hazelnuts, (optional)
Description
-
Heat evaporated milk just until boiling. Add chocolate, let stand for 1 minute, then whisk until smooth. Let cool slightly.
-
Spread butter on one side of each slice of bread. Divide the chocolate mixture on the unbuttered side of 4 slices, leaving a little border. Press chocolate chips and nuts, if using, into the chocolate. Cover with the remaining slices of bread, buttered-side up, and press lightly.
-
Cook the sandwiches in a large nonstick skillet over medium-high heat for 1 to 2 minutes. Turn over, press with a spatula, and cook until nicely browned and the chocolate is barely melted, 30 seconds to 1 minute. Serve warm.
